Hey everyone -- so we're set for what should be one of the most exciting Mortal Kombat X tournaments of this year. For the first time, representatives from all corners of North America are coming together to test their might against each other in single city.

As with UFGT in 2013, there should be plenty of stories to tell based on what happens here -- it's an event viewers and fans definitely won't want to miss. So in order to help everyone keep up with what's happening (and there's a lot of it) here's a quick guide to the weekend's streamed activities:

In addition to the scheduled activities, be sure to follow Justin Wong's stream (http://twitch.tv/eg_jwong), where our friend Arturo will be streaming some after hours action -- including the EC vs. Yomi/team tournament 5v5 exhibition. Art expects to be streaming Friday and Saturday nights, around midnight after the other streams close -- so stay tuned to his Twitter (http://twitter.com/nycfurby) for more information.

Also be on the lookout for a pumped-up Ghost Battle Series in Chicago tonight (Thursday), featuring a bunch of the visiting special guests. (http://www.twitch.tv/gallopingghostarcade)
